フォールトアボイダンス
説明
システムの構成要素が故障しないようにすることで、システムの障害を防ぐという考え方です。
ハードウェアに高品質な部品を使ったり、人間系では要員の訓練や手順書の整備等の対策があります。
そうはいっても100%故障しないというのはあり得ないですし、品質を上げるにもコストが掛かります。そのため、機械は壊れるもの、人間はミスをするものという前提に立ってフォールトトレラントな設計を行うことが重要になります。
システムの構成要素が故障しないようにすることで、システムの障害を防ぐという考え方です。
ハードウェアに高品質な部品を使ったり、人間系では要員の訓練や手順書の整備等の対策があります。
そうはいっても100%故障しないというのはあり得ないですし、品質を上げるにもコストが掛かります。そのため、機械は壊れるもの、人間はミスをするものという前提に立ってフォールトトレラントな設計を行うことが重要になります。